CR QMOD™ technology is opening the door to new HDTV applications.
Innovative in design and value, QMOD™ HDTV Modulators enable cost-effective
distribution of digital signage and HD subscriber sources using existing broadband
coax cabling in sports, retail and entertainment facilities, corporate ofces,
colleges, schools and worship centers.

Shared Features
Employs pro-grade HD encoding by NTT that minimizes artifacts for motion
•
video and signage “tickers”
Merges audio with video from stereo, digital optical and coax inputs
•
RGBHV and Component share RGB wiring, Component can be fed from HD15
•
Switches via GPI inputs to present EAS AV broadcasts
•
Creates an HD 720p/1080i or SD 480p/480i MPEG2 stream with MPEG1
•
stereo audio for broadcast
Delivers a fully agile QAM 64/256 digital cable channel 2-135
•
Amplies for distribution over an on-site broadband cable system with
•
adjustable output level to 29 dBmV
Sets up with front-panel buttons and easy to use menus, including inputs,
•
encoding, channel, and RF options
Fast processing - starts up in less than 4 seconds
•
Integrates with RS-232 control and feedback with simple ASCII
•
commands
Saves power and rack space using efcient design, fan-free cooling, and
•
compact enclosure
Mounts in optional 1RU single (RK1) or dual (RK2, RK2EZ) 19” rack kits
